Comprehending Car Door Locks
Car door locks are mostly divided into 2 categories:

Mechanical Locks: These include a series of pins and tumblers that line up with a specific key to unlock the door. They are less complicated but can be susceptible to wear and tear.

Electronic Locks: These are powered by a battery and might be run utilizing a [Keyless Remote Repair](http://120.197.24.77:3000/vehicle-key-repair1020) key fob or from inside the vehicle. They typically feature extra security features, consisting of alarms and central locking systems.

Can It Be a DIY Project?
Numerous car door lock concerns can be resolved by the owner with basic tools and knowledge. Nevertheless, if you feel unpleasant or the issue continues, calling an expert locksmith or mechanic is suggested. Proper diagnostics can save time and cash in the long run.

How can I inform if my car door lock is broken?
Signs of a broken lock include problem inserting/removing the key, a lock that will not turn, or malfunctioning electronic buttons.
2. Can I utilize lubricant on electronic locks?
Yes, use a silicone-based spray or dry lube, avoiding oil-based lubes that can draw in dirt and dust.
3. How frequently should I keep my car door locks?
Every year, or more frequently if you discover any problems. Routine checks will make sure locks work efficiently.
4. Is it worth repairing an old lock?
If the lock still operates correctly and utilizing a replacement part is cost-efficient, fixing can be worthwhile-- specifically for vintage or uncommon automobiles.
5. What should I do if my key breaks inside the lock?
Thoroughly extract it utilizing pliers or a magnet. If unsuccessful, seek advice from a locksmith.
